Philosophy is the 86th most popular major in the country with 9,487 degrees awarded in 2020-2021.
Across Hawaii, there were 27 philosophy graduates with average earnings and debt of $0 and $0 respectively. At the master’s degree level specifically, there were 1 philosophy graduates with average earnings and debt of $51,867 and $0 respectively.
To top this list, a school must have a successful philosophy program that graduates more students in the field than other colleges that offer the same major.
